Types of Exposed Beam Ceilings for Your Home
Not all exposed beam ceilings are created equal. Understanding your options helps you choose the right approach for your home.
Structural exposed beams
These are the real deal. The beams you see are actually holding up your roof. This approach is most common in new builds or major renovations where you can design the structure from scratch.
Structural exposed beams require careful engineering. The timber must be sized correctly for the spans involved, and connections need to meet building code requirements. We work with structural engineers to ensure everything is safe and compliant.
Decorative beam overlays
Sometimes the structure is already in place, but you want that exposed beam look. Decorative overlays attach to an existing ceiling or structure, giving you the visual effect without major structural work.
These can be solid timber or hollow box beams. They're particularly useful for renovations where modifying the existing structure isn't practical or cost-effective.
Exposed rafters
Rather than large beams at wider spacing, exposed rafters give you a different aesthetic. You'll see smaller timber members at closer centres—typically 600mm or 900mm apart.
This creates a more rhythmic pattern across your ceiling. It's particularly effective with a cathedral or skillion roof profile.
Scissor trusses
For a more architectural approach, scissor trusses create a striking V-pattern across your ceiling. These are engineered components that provide both structure and visual interest.
Scissor trusses work especially well in larger open-plan spaces where you want a dramatic focal point.
Choosing the Right Timber for Coromandel Conditions
Timber selection matters more than many people realise. The wrong choice can mean premature deterioration, excessive movement, or disappointing aesthetics.
Radiata pine
The most common and affordable option. Radiata pine is readily available, easy to work with, and takes stain or paint well. For interior exposed beams, it's often the practical choice.
However, radiata is softer and more prone to dents and scratches. If your bach sees rough use, you might prefer a harder species.
Douglas fir
A step up from radiata in terms of strength and appearance. Douglas fir has a tighter grain pattern and warmer colour tones. It's popular for exposed beam applications where you want that premium look without breaking the bank.
Macrocarpa
This New Zealand-grown timber has beautiful golden-brown tones and natural durability. Macrocarpa is increasingly popular for exposed beam ceilings, offering a distinctly Kiwi character.
It does have some natural variation in colour and character, which some people love and others find challenging.
Native timbers
Rimu, matai, kahikatea, and totara create stunning exposed beam ceilings. These dense, beautiful timbers have been used in New Zealand buildings for generations.
Sourcing native timber requires some effort—you'll typically be looking at recycled or salvaged timber from building demolitions or approved plantation sources. The cost is higher, but the result is genuinely special.
Engineered timber options
Glulam (glued laminated timber) and LVL (laminated veneer lumber) allow for longer spans and more consistent material properties. These engineered products can be left exposed, though the appearance differs from solid timber.
For large open-plan bach spaces, engineered timber often makes structural and economic sense.
Considering Coromandel's coastal conditions
Our peninsula location means higher humidity and salt air, even several kilometres inland. These conditions affect timber differently than inland climates.
We recommend choosing timber grades and treatments appropriate for coastal exposure. Proper sealing and finishing also helps protect your exposed beams over the long term.
Structural Considerations and Building Code Requirements
Exposed beam ceilings aren't just about aesthetics. They need to meet strict structural and building code requirements. Here's what you need to know.
Span tables and beam sizing
The size of beam required depends on several factors:
- The span (distance between supports)
- The load being carried (roof weight, wind loads, etc.)
- The timber species and grade
- The spacing between beams
NZ3604 provides span tables for standard situations, but complex designs often require specific engineering.
Connection details
How beams connect to posts, walls, and each other is critical. Connections must transfer loads safely and resist the various forces your building will experience—including wind uplift during Coromandel storms.
We use a combination of traditional timber joinery and modern engineering connections, depending on the design.
Fire safety requirements
Exposed timber in ceilings affects fire safety calculations. Depending on your bach design and proximity to boundaries, you may need to demonstrate adequate fire resistance.
Larger solid timber beams actually perform better in fire than you might expect—the charred outer layer protects the structural core.
Bracing and lateral stability
Removing ceiling diaphragms (as happens with cathedral ceilings) affects how your building resists lateral loads like earthquakes and wind. Alternative bracing methods are usually required.
Building consent process
Any structural exposed beam work requires building consent from Thames-Coromandel District Council. Your consent application needs to include engineering details and demonstrate code compliance.

Design Tips for Stunning Exposed Beam Ceilings
Getting the technical details right is essential, but great design takes your exposed beam ceiling from functional to fantastic.
Scale and proportion
Beam size should relate to your room dimensions. Massive beams in a small home feel overwhelming, while undersized beams in a large space look inadequate.
As a rough guide, beam depth might be 1/12 to 1/15 of the span length for a balanced appearance. But every space is different, and we'll help you find the right proportions.
Rhythm and spacing
The pattern created by beam spacing affects how your ceiling feels. Wider spacing with larger beams creates a bold, dramatic look. Closer spacing with smaller members feels more delicate and detailed.
Consider how the beam layout relates to other elements—windows, doors, and the overall floor plan.
Ceiling finish between beams
What goes between your exposed beams matters just as much. Options include:
- Tongue and groove boards: The classic choice, running perpendicular to the beams. Creates warmth and texture.
- Plywood sheets: More economical, with a cleaner modern look. Can be left natural or painted.
- Painted plasterboard: Provides a crisp contrast to timber beams. Works well with a more contemporary aesthetic.
- Exposed sarking or roof deck: For the truly rustic look, showing the underside of your roof sheeting.
Colour and finish for your beams
Your timber finishing choices significantly impact the final result:
- Clear or natural oil: Shows the true timber character. Needs periodic reapplication.
- Stains: Enhance grain while adjusting colour. Useful for evening out variations.
- White wash or lime wash: Lightens the space while keeping timber texture visible.
- Paint: For a cleaner, more uniform look. White painted beams are classic bach style.
Lighting integration
Exposed beams create opportunities and challenges for lighting. You can:
- Mount track lighting along beams
- Recess downlights into ceiling boards between beams
- Hang pendants from beams for task lighting
- Use uplighting to highlight beam texture
Plan your lighting early—running cables becomes more visible with exposed beam ceilings.
Insulation and Energy Efficiency Challenges
Cathedral ceilings with exposed beams present insulation challenges. You lose the ceiling cavity where insulation normally sits. Here's how we address this.
Insulation options for exposed beam roofs
Several approaches work for Coromandel baches:
- Between-rafter insulation: Rigid foam or batts installed between rafters, with a ceiling finish below. You sacrifice some exposed timber visibility.
- Over-rafter insulation: Rigid insulation boards installed above the rafters, with the roof cladding on top. Preserves full exposed beam visibility inside.
- Hybrid systems: Combining approaches to achieve required R-values while maintaining aesthetics.
Meeting H1 requirements
New Zealand's Building Code clause H1 sets minimum insulation requirements. These have increased significantly in recent years, and any new build or major renovation must comply.
For Coromandel (Climate Zone 1), roof requirements are typically R6.6 for new builds. Achieving this with exposed beam ceilings requires careful detailing.
Thermal bridging considerations
Timber beams conduct heat differently than insulation. Where beams pass through your thermal envelope, they create thermal bridges. Good design minimises this effect.
Ventilation and moisture management
Roof assemblies need to manage moisture. With cathedral ceilings, ventilation pathways above insulation help prevent condensation issues. Our detailing ensures your exposed beam roof performs well over the long term.

What Does an Exposed Beam Ceiling Cost?
Budget is always a consideration. Here's a realistic look at exposed beam ceiling costs for Coromandel baches.
Factors affecting cost
Many variables influence your final price:
- Timber species and grade selected
- Structural complexity and spans involved
- Beam sizes and quantities
- Ceiling finish between beams
- Whether it's new build or renovation
- Site access and location
- Current material and labour market conditions
Rough cost guidance
As a very general guide, exposed beam ceiling work might add:
- $150-250 per square metre for basic radiata pine exposed rafter systems with plywood ceiling
- $250-400 per square metre for quality solid timber beams with tongue and groove ceiling
- $400-600+ per square metre for native timber or complex architectural designs
These figures are indicative only. Every project is different, and we provide detailed quotes based on your specific design.

Maintenance and Long-Term Care
Exposed beam ceilings should last generations with proper care. Here's how to protect your investment.
Regular inspection routine
Once or twice yearly, take time to inspect your exposed beams:
- Look for any signs of moisture staining
- Check for insect activity or bore holes
- Note any cracking or splitting developing
- Ensure connections remain tight
Catching issues early prevents small problems becoming major repairs.
Cleaning exposed timber
Dust accumulates on horizontal beam surfaces. Regular dusting or vacuuming keeps beams looking fresh. For deeper cleaning:
- Use a damp cloth with mild soap solution
- Avoid excess water on timber surfaces
- Test any cleaning products in an inconspicuous area first
Refinishing requirements
Oiled or natural finishes require periodic reapplication—typically every 3-5 years depending on conditions. Watch for these signs it's time to refinish:
- Timber appearing dry or faded
- Finish no longer beading water
- Surface feeling rough rather than smooth
Painted beams need less frequent attention but will eventually require repainting.
Addressing common issues
Minor cracking: Some surface checking (small cracks along the grain) is normal as timber adjusts to indoor conditions. These are cosmetic, not structural.
Movement and settling: New builds experience some movement as materials stabilise. Minor gaps at joints may develop—usually not a concern.
Insect activity: If you notice fine dust below beams or small holes, have it investigated promptly. Treatment options exist for various timber pests.
Water damage: Any water staining needs investigation. Find and fix the moisture source before any cosmetic repairs.

Frequently Asked Questions
Can I add exposed beams to an existing bach ceiling?
Yes, this is often possible. Decorative beam overlays can be attached to existing ceilings to create the exposed beam look. For structural exposed beams in existing buildings, we need to assess the current framing and determine what modifications are practical. Removing an existing ceiling to expose the original structure is sometimes an option, depending on what's there. We can evaluate your specific bach and explain the possibilities.
How do exposed beam ceilings affect heating costs?
Cathedral ceilings with exposed beams create more volume to heat, which can increase heating costs. However, with proper insulation (meeting current Building Code requirements) and efficient heating systems, many bach owners find running costs reasonable. Ceiling fans help circulate warm air that rises to the peak. The design of your heating system matters—we can discuss options that work well with exposed beam ceiling layouts.
What timber species is best for exposed beams in a coastal bach?
For coastal Coromandel locations, timber durability and finish stability matter. Macrocarpa and Douglas fir both perform well with proper finishing. Native timbers like rimu or matai are excellent choices if budget allows. Radiata pine works fine in fully interior applications with good sealing. Do exposed beam ceilings require special maintenance?
Maintenance requirements depend on your finish choice. Natural oil finishes typically need reapplication every 3-5 years. Painted beams are lower maintenance but will eventually need repainting. All exposed beams benefit from regular dusting and annual inspection for any issues.
